How to fertilize white peony

How to fertilize white peony

Time and method of fertilizing white peony

Fertilizer selection

Phosphorus fertilizer, potassium fertilizer, and nitrogen fertilizer, but too much nitrogen fertilizer will cause the plant to grow too tall and the edges of the leaves will not turn red.

Growth period

During the growing season, fertilizer only needs to be applied once every 20 days or so, but it must be applied after the soil is completely dry. The fertilizer should be as thin as possible so as not to disrupt the time and frequency of watering and to maintain the watering regularity of the soil.

Dormant period

When the temperature rises to 35 degrees in summer, the white peony will enter a dormant state. At this time, in addition to suspending watering, you should also suspend fertilizing; when the temperature drops to 3 degrees in winter, the white peony will also enter a dormant state. At this time, if the soil is too moist, it will cause root rot, so watering and fertilizing should not be carried out. In winter, you can apply fertilizer according to the actual situation of the plants, and generally reduce the amount of fertilizer; in summer, you only need to apply fertilizer once every two months.

Tips

In fact, white peony is not very dependent on nutrients. A small amount of fertilizer combined with daily maintenance can make the white peony grow very well. Therefore, when applying fertilizer as a whole, the fertilizer concentration must be light, and the amount of nitrogen fertilizer must be controlled at the same time to prevent the plant from growing too tall. If you are a novice, you can buy special fertilizers and apply fertilizers according to the instructions on the fertilizers. Do not apply fertilizers based on your own judgment.
